> Hi Håkon, > > > On 04.10.2011 09:36, Håkon Sagehaug wrote: > > I´ve got a question about the Instancemanagement API. I use ode 1.3.5 > > and the pre configured db setup(derby). I wanted to invoke > > #getEventTimeline, but got UnSupportedOperation exception, so are > > there plans implementing this feature. And will it be possible to > > query a long running process during execution to get the events up to > > the time of queering? > > Right, the implementation of this function is missing in the openJPA DAO > implementation. It is however implemented in the Hibernate layer. It > should not be too hard to reimplement that for open JPA, until then I'd > recommend to use the hibernate layer if possible.
